About this school

M. Lynn Bennion School is a State/Public serving elementary age pupils, located in Salt Lake City, Salt Lake County. The school has 175 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Salt Lake District school district. It serves grades Pre-Kโ€“6 in an urban setting. The school employs 11 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 15.9:1. 12% of students are proficient in reading. 8% are proficient in maths. Technology infrastructure includes fiber internet, campus-wide Wi-Fi, devices for students.

Free & reduced-price lunch

175 of the school's 175 students (100%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 175 qualify for free lunch and 0 for a reduced price.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.

School district: Salt Lake District

M. Lynn Bennion School is one of 41 schools in Salt Lake District, based in SALT LAKE CITY, Utah. The district serves 19,049 students district-wide and employs 1,087 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 175 students, M. Lynn Bennion School is smaller than the district average of about 465 students per school.
